The Inspector-General of Police (IGP), Kayode Egbetokun, has urged police public relations officers to always ensure robust human relations.

 

IGP said this in a statement issued on Sunday by the Force Public Relations Officer, ACP Olumuyiwa Adejobi.

 

Egbetokun will, on Monday, November 18, officially declare open a 4-day Police Public Relations Officers (PPROs) Conference in Asaba, Delta State

The Conference is organized in partnership with the Delta State Government and in collaboration with the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ime (UNODC) and International Alert.

 

The event is part of the ongoing efforts to advance police reforms in Nigeria

The conference, which will run from November 18 to 22, 2024, is themed: “Strengthening Nigeria Police Force Oversight and Accountability.”

He said: “These include Command Public Relations Officers from the 36 states and the FCT, Zonal Public Relations Officers, Liaison Officers from various Police departments and formations, Staff Officers from the Force Public Relations Department at the Force Headquarters in Abuja, and strategic communication experts.

 

“The Conference focuses on enhancing communication strategies within the law enforcement sector to bridge gaps between the Nigeria Police Force and the public. It also seeks to equip PPROs with advanced skills necessary for fostering positive relationships with the public.

“Reaffirming the NPF’s commitment to capacity building, the IGP emphasized the importance of continuous training and retraining of officers to ensure they are equipped with the essential skills for effective service delivery. He also encourages the public to support the police in fulfilling their mandate of maintaining law and order”
